We are making lots of smoothies these days to use up a lot of the fruit that is so plentiful this time of year. After the girls made theirs I made one for me. I added one banana, splash of soy milk, a pina colada flavored yogurt, ice, squirt of honey, couple tablespoons of shredded coconut and some protein powder. All I needed was a little umbrella.
